Although the hot-cold classification of foods varies, items generally considered hot are alcohol, aromatic beverages, beef, chilies, corn husks, oils, onions, pork, radishes, and tamales; cold foods include citrus fruits, dairy products, most fresh vegetables, goat, and tropical fruits. When this theory is applied to foods, items can be classified according to proximity to the sun, method of preparation, or how the food is thought to affect the body. The crescent-shaped state of Veracruz stretches over 400 miles along the Gulf of Mexico, so seafood is the star, though the inland cities of Xico (home of a famously rich, sweet mole) and Xalapa (home of the jalapeo) are considered gastronomic jewels. Although the traditional Mexican diet includes good sources of vitamins A and C, thiamin, niacin, vitamin B6, folate, phosphorus, zinc, and fiber, reported low intakes of these nutrients by Mexican Americans is likely caused by inadequate income or lack of traditional ingredients, which limits consumption of these nutrients. It is, predictably, a seafood-based cuisine (look for seafoodized versions of norteo dishes, like skate machaca and abalone chorizo), but there are unexpected immigrant influences Russian in Valle de Guadalupe, Chinese in Mexicali and a sort of upscale fusion cuisine, Baja Med, has emerged in recent years, alongside a hot restaurant scene in and around Tijuana.
